PelicanBill Posted September 21, 2005 #15 Share Posted September 21, 2005 Read the forecast carefully - it says landfall as a major hurricane, which means at least cat 3. The storm is about to pass over an area of particularly warm water which will fuel it well for a bit. Cat 4/5 storms rarely stay that way more than a day - so the question is how much fuel this warm water gives it and if it can wind itself out quick enough before landfall.
